What is Sulfuric Acid 96% Solution?

Sulfuric acid is a mineral acid composed of sulfur, oxygen, and hydrogen. Its concentrated form, 96%, contains 96% sulfuric acid by weight and is commonly used in industrial settings where a potent acid is needed. It is a dense, oily liquid that is highly corrosive and can cause severe chemical burns, so proper handling is crucial. Sulfuric acid is usually stored in corrosion-resistant containers, as it can react violently with organic materials and metals.

Uses of Sulfuric Acid 96% Solution

Sulfuric acid’s diverse uses across industries make it an essential chemical. It plays a central role in:

  1. Manufacturing Fertilizers: Sulfuric acid is a critical component in producing phosphate fertilizers. It reacts with phosphate rock to create phosphoric acid, which is then used in fertilizer production.
  2. Chemical Synthesis: Sulfuric acid is involved in many chemical reactions, including esterification, sulfonation, and refining. It is used to synthesize compounds like detergents, synthetic fibers, and plastics.
  3. Petroleum Refining: In petroleum refineries, sulfuric acid is used for refining gasoline and in alkylation processes, which create high-octane fuels.
  4. Metal Processing: Sulfuric acid is used in the cleaning and pickling of metals, especially steel and aluminum, by removing rust and other impurities.
  5. Batteries: Sulfuric acid is a key component in the electrolyte solution for lead-acid batteries, commonly used in vehicles and emergency backup systems.

Handling and Safety Precautions

Due to its highly corrosive nature, handling sulfuric acid requires extreme caution. Always wear appropriate personal protective equipment (PPE), including gloves, goggles, and acid-resistant clothing. In case of spills or accidental contact with skin or eyes, immediate washing with water is essential. For large spills, the area should be evacuated, and proper neutralizing agents should be used. Sulfuric acid should always be stored in a cool, dry place, away from incompatible materials such as water and organic substances.

Chemical Composition and Properties

  • Chemical Formula: H₂SO₄
  • Concentration: 96% (by weight)
  • Appearance: Colorless to slightly yellow liquid
  • Density: 1.84 g/cm³
  • Boiling Point: 337°C
  • Melting Point: 10°C (solid at lower temperatures)
  • Molecular Weight: 98.08 g/mol
